165% Rise In Older People Needing Support Over The Last Three Years

A new report has revealed a sharp rise in the number of older people needing support, with demand for services increasing by 165% over the past three years. More than 46,000 people were assisted last year alone, as many face a combination of health issues, mobility challenges, financial pressure and loneliness. While more people are living longer, many are doing so with increasingly complex needs — raising questions about how we support older people to live independently and stay connected in their communities. On Tuesday's Morning Focus, Alan Morrissey was joined by Eugene Philips, Quin-based Digital Ambassador with Active Retirement Ireland, to discuss what’s behind these trends and what can be done to help.
